The Legacy was introduced in 1989 to compete in the North American mid-size vehicle market against competitors like the Honda Accord, Toyota Camry, Mazda 626, and Nissan Stanza. Upon its release, the first-generation Legacy also introduced an entirely new flat-4 engine series, called the EJ engine, which was known to be quieter and more powerful than the previous EA engine.
The Legacy began with a 5-door wagon or 4-door sedan body styles with FWD and an optional full-time AWD package. The Legacy was introduced in North America, United Kingdom, Germany, the Benelux region of Northern Europe, Japan, and Australia.
